Dunaliella Salina Extract

Dunaliella Salina Extract is a microalgae extract used in sunscreens as a skin-conditioning and antioxidant ingredient rich in carotenoids.

What it is

Dunaliella Salina Extract is derived from a halophilic green microalga known for accumulating high levels of carotenoids such as beta-carotene. In cosmetics it is used as a skin-conditioning agent and a source of antioxidant compounds. It appears in mineral and tinted sunscreens, where the carotenoid content can also contribute color.

Safety & warnings

Microalgae extracts of this type are generally well tolerated in topical use with low irritation potential. As with any botanical or marine-derived extract, sensitive individuals may prefer to patch test.

Origin & sourcing

Natural. It is extracted from Dunaliella salina, a salt-tolerant green microalgae.
